Dear LDM user, LDM 6.5.0 is now available for download from the LDM homepage at <http://www.unidata.ucar.edu/software/ldm>. Its new features include: * Modifications to the pqact(1) utility that allow it to begin processing exactly where it left off in the previous LDM session. * Safer (if slower) termination of the LDM system by the command "ldmadmin stop" or "ldmadmin restart". * Addition of an "include" capability to the LDM configuration-file. * Addition of a "-log" option to the FILE and STDIOFILE actions of the pqact(1) configuration-file. This option causes the product-identifier and output pathname to be logged at the NOTICE level. * An increase in the number of arguments in a PIPE command from 15 to 2048. * Addition of a "-i" option to pqinsert(1) to allow computation of the MD5 signature based on the product's identifier rather than the product's data. For more information, see the file CHANGE_LOG in the top-level source-directory or visit <http://www.unidata.ucar.edu/software/ldm/ldm-6.5.0/release-notes.html>. Because the new version includes numerous bug fixes (as well as new features) you are strongly encouraged to upgrade to this new version -- especially if you haven't upgraded in quite some time.
